首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将字符串输入作为OOP中构造函数的参数

是一种常见的编程技巧,它允许我们在创建对象的同时传入初始字符串,以便进行后续的处理和操作。下面是关于这个问题的完善且全面的答案:

在面向对象编程(Object-Oriented Programming,OOP)中,构造函数是一种特殊的方法,用于初始化类的新对象。通过将字符串输入作为构造函数的参数,我们可以在创建对象时直接将字符串传递给对象,并在对象的初始化阶段对字符串进行处理。

构造函数可以通过接收字符串参数并对其进行解析、验证或其他操作来初始化对象的属性和行为。这样做的好处是可以将对象的创建与字符串的处理逻辑分离,提高了代码的可重用性和可维护性。

在云计算领域,使用将字符串输入作为构造函数参数的实际应用非常广泛。以下是一些常见的应用场景:

  1. 数据库连接:在云计算中,通过将包含数据库连接信息的字符串传递给构造函数,可以创建数据库连接对象并进行后续的数据库操作。
  2. API 请求:在云计算中,通过将包含 API 请求的参数的字符串传递给构造函数,可以创建 API 请求对象并发送请求,以便与其他服务进行交互。
  3. 日志记录:在云计算中,通过将包含日志信息的字符串传递给构造函数,可以创建日志记录对象并将日志信息保存到指定的位置。

对于使用字符串输入作为构造函数参数的开发工程师来说,有几点需要注意:

  1. 参数验证:在构造函数中应该对输入的字符串参数进行验证,确保其符合特定的格式或要求。
  2. 错误处理:如果输入的字符串无效或不满足要求,构造函数应该能够抛出适当的异常或返回错误信息。
  3. 字符串解析:构造函数应该能够正确解析输入的字符串,并根据需要将其转换为合适的数据类型或格式。
  4. 字符串处理逻辑:构造函数可以包含与字符串处理相关的逻辑,例如对字符串进行分割、截取、替换等操作。

腾讯云提供了一系列与云计算相关的产品,其中包括云服务器、对象存储、容器服务等。具体来说,以下是一些推荐的腾讯云产品和产品介绍链接地址:

  1. 云服务器(CVM):腾讯云的云服务器产品,提供高性能、可扩展的云计算资源。详情请参考:https://cloud.tencent.com/product/cvm
  2. 对象存储(COS):腾讯云的对象存储产品,适用于存储和处理各种类型的数据。详情请参考:https://cloud.tencent.com/product/cos
  3. 云原生应用引擎(TKE):腾讯云的容器服务产品,帮助用户快速部署和运行容器化应用。详情请参考:https://cloud.tencent.com/product/tke

通过使用腾讯云的产品,开发人员可以在云计算领域利用字符串输入作为构造函数参数的技术实现各种功能,并实现高效、安全的云计算解决方案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券